Авторизация
Lost your password? Please enter your email address. You will receive a link and will create a new password via email.
После регистрации вы можете задавать вопросы и отвечать на них, зарабатывая деньги. Ознакомьтесь с правилами, будем рады видеть вас в числе наших авторов!
Вы должны войти или зарегистрироваться, чтобы добавить ответ.
Для генерации электронной подписи вам понадобится использовать криптографические алгоритмы. Вот общий процесс генерации электронной подписи:
1. Создайте пару ключей: закрытый и открытый ключи. Закрытый ключ должен быть хранен в безопасном месте и использоваться только владельцем подписи, а открытый ключ может быть распространен для проверки подписи другими пользователями.
2. Вычислите хэш-значение сообщения, для которого вы хотите создать подпись. Хэш-функция преобразует сообщение произвольной длины в фиксированную строку фиксированной длины.
3. Используя закрытый ключ, подпишите хэш-значение сообщения с помощью криптографической функции, такой как RSA или ECDSA. Это создаст цифровую подпись.
4. Прикрепите цифровую подпись к исходному сообщению.
5. Распространите исходное сообщение и цифровую подпись получателям.
6. Получатели могут использовать открытый ключ для проверки подлинности подписи. Они вычисляют хэш-значение полученного сообщения и затем сравнивают его с расшифрованным значением цифровой подписи, используя открытый ключ. Если значения совпадают, подпись считается действительной.
Важно отметить, что процесс генерации электронной подписи может различаться в зависимости от выбранного алгоритма и используемых инструментов.